    Revava Game in Harvard Political Archive Print E-mail
    Written by David Ha'Ivri   
    Jan 28, 2005 at 08:46 AM

    This week there was a report on Israeli Channel 10 which included footage of an archive of political items at Harvard University. Much to our surprise one of the many items shown was the "Revava: Changing the Rules of the Game" board game.
    This shows without a doubt just how novel an idea this game was and how powerful a message it can send. It's influence has literally made it around the world.
